- Denial of copyright infringement: Arguing that the similarities between the plaintiff's work and Cohere's AI model output are coincidental or insignificant.
- Claim of fair use: Asserting that the use of copyrighted material falls under the "fair use" doctrine, which allows limited use of copyrighted work for purposes such as criticism, commentary, news reporting, teaching, scholarship, or research.
- Argument for transformative use: Claiming that the AI model transforms the copyrighted material into something new and original, thus not infringing on the original copyright.
